Our history,

your nest

Hospitality for us is synonymous with family. Haus Gobbis was born in the 1960s out of our father’s desire to welcome people from all over the world, at a time when the concept of globalisation was still a long way off.

We grew up having breakfast in our home together with tourists and guests. With our pajamas on, our eyes still half-closed and our souls ready to listen to stories of faraway places.

Haus Gobbis was born from here: from our innate sense of hospitality, closely bound to our family and local traditions. Today, as in the past, it is we sisters, together with all our families, who welcome guests arriving from all continents in search of fresh air, peacefulness, authenticity and great views.

60 years of hospitality

It was August 1964 when our father paid the first government concession fee with a landlord’s licence. The document, which turned up almost by chance, reveals just how these walls have always been used to welcome others.

Maybe it is because of our great-grandfather and his brothers Case dei Giusti, who were all “conthe” who travelled the world bringing their art of chair-making and living off the hospitality of people with the sole objective of being able to return to the only place where their hearts would feel at home: Gosaldo.
